Canada — Sawnwood, coniferous — Import Quantity in Chile
Chile: Canada — Sawnwood, coniferous — Import Quantity was 7,543 m3 in 2018. ◆ Volatile
Canada — Sawnwood, coniferous — Import Quantity in Chile, 1997–2018
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in m3.
Analysis
Chile recorded 7,543 m3 for canada — sawnwood, coniferous — import quantity in 2018.
That represents a change of down 34.7% on the previous year and up 284.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, canada — sawnwood, coniferous — import quantity in Chile peaked at 23,062 m3 in 2011 and was at its lowest, 463 m3, in 2004.
That places Chile 16th out of 97 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 800.67 m3 | 515 m3 | 957 m3 | 3 |
| 2000s | 2,061 m3 | 463 m3 | 3,527 m3 | 9 |
| 2010s | 12,458 m3 | 5,618 m3 | 23,062 m3 | 9 |

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
